Police Appeal After Downpatrick RTA

Police are appealing for witnesses following the report of a road traffic collision in the Killyleagh Road area of Downpatrick yesterday afternoon, Sunday 20 October.

Inspector Gary Moore said: “We received the report of a collision involving a car and two cyclists just before 2pm on Sunday afternoon. 

“Police attended, along with colleagues from Northern Ireland Ambulance Service. The two cyclists were taken to hospital for treatment to injuries, and both men remain in hospital at this time.

“We are appealing to anyone who witnessed the collision, or who may have captured dash cam footage, to contact us on 101, quoting reference number 984 of 20/10/19.”
